Output 105f248062f9f58c2fd4c83384c3e51d552be69bfd892238885c69637cadd081:20

value
344099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f45650d88556912c91026ef6b7042bb13721232d OP_EQUAL
address
3PxxCgFbETuiPnvvm7Unfk7aDif7FDxaS8
transaction
105f248062f9f58c2fd4c83384c3e51d552be69bfd892238885c69637cadd081
spent
true